Output 964d26c57395820c266e1b4f5938f8c139ac8ae68943509b47425cf61b56d978:25

value
45490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 992af5af633086dda142b60f368beaa67292ae7c OP_EQUAL
address
3FetmnaQmtXRyti2mz7MypvJZbR1aULWyF
transaction
964d26c57395820c266e1b4f5938f8c139ac8ae68943509b47425cf61b56d978
confirmations
262613
spent
true